#author("2023-06-21T15:13:05+09:00","default:Miyashita","Miyashita") #author("2024-02-27T11:47:39+09:00","default:Miyashita","Miyashita") *Python Tips & Memorandums [#u773cb5b] 時々 Python2 の記述が混ざっているかもしれませんがご了承ください.~ 演習問題のベースは,所属研究室で行われている[[MATLAB演習>http://oceanwave.jp/index.php?MATLAB%B8%D7%A4%CE%B7%EA%B9%D6%BA%C22017%C7%AF%C5%D9%C8%C7]]です. ** 演習問題[#je46734a] Python に重要な class の定義等が含まれていないので,見直したい.~ +[[最大値・最小値の検出>./演習:最大値・最小値の検出]]~ +[[乱数とソート>./演習:乱数とソート]]~ +[[等高線図とベクトル図,図の保存>./演習:等高線図とベクトル図]]~ +[[線形回帰分析>./演習:線形回帰分析]]~ +[[画像処理>./演習:画像処理]] +[[データの読み込みとフーリエ解析の基礎>./演習:フーリエ解析の基礎]] +[[トレンド解析の基礎>./演習:トレンド解析の基礎]] +[[NetCDFデータの読み込み>./演習:NetCDFデータの読み込み]]~ 解答例を [[GitHub>https://github.com/hydrocoast/python3_training]] に公開しました.(2018年2月更新)~ PEP8 に準拠していない部分が多々あると思います.~ 徐々に修正を加える予定ですが,適当に組み替えてください.~ ** Memorandums [#p87bd2ef] ***基本 [#tfec8020] -[[if __name__ == "__main__"のやつ>./__name__main]] -[[UNIXコマンドの実行>./UNIXコマンドの実行]] -[[権限を与えて実行ファイルっぽくする>./実行ファイルっぽく]] -[[配列の型・次元・要素数の確認>./配列の型・次元・要素数の確認]] -[[配列の作成>./数値配列の作成]]~ ***データのインポート・変換 [#lc793b62] -[[mat形式ファイルからの変数読み込み>./mat形式ファイルからの変数読み込み]] -[[datetime―日付・時刻の扱い>./日付・時刻データの扱い]] -[[画像の表示>./画像の表示]] -[[画像の拡大縮小>./画像の拡大縮小]] ***matplotlib [#pe49c7c0] -[[matplotlibのメモ>./matplotlib]]~ -[[Figure,Axesインスタンス生成方法の整理>./matplotlib/Figure,Axesインスタンス生成方法の整理]] -[[動画・アニメーション作成>./matplotlib/動画・アニメーション]] ***参考 [#d54198cd] #htmlinsert(amazon,transitional,"asins=4774183881") #htmlinsert(amazon,transitional,"asins=B077RH5HTM") #htmlinsert(amazon,transitional,"asins=B06XWG1D4S") //***参考 [#d54198cd] //#htmlinsert(amazon,transitional,"asins=4774183881") //#htmlinsert(amazon,transitional,"asins=B077RH5HTM") //#htmlinsert(amazon,transitional,"asins=B06XWG1D4S")